The most suitable form of marketing distribution would be print because there are several forms that appeal to different age groups so I would be able to target my audience through the form of print media. You can also organise the cost as there are several sizes of adverts that you can chose from. However with this the price could be quite high if you want your advert to stand out from competitors.
The most suitable form of presenting distribution would be YouTube because it is a popular form of entertainment for my target audience and there is little chance of cinema showing my film as I am an unknown film-maker. Another benefit of YouTube is that there is a chance that I can be “discovered” which could then lead to a better future career in film. As well as this it is free to post your video, cost comes into the picture when promoting it both online and in print as shown above.
